Introduction
Sometimes, it is necessary to check a quotient to a division problem. Multiplication can be used to verify that a quotient is correct.
Marta has 78 stickers to give to her 5 friends. She wants to divide the stickers evenly. She is going to give the remaining stickers to her little brother. How many stickers will each friend get? How many stickers will her brother get?
In this equation:
The
dividend
is
78.
The
divisor
is
5.
The
quotient
is
15.
The
remainder
is
3
.
Each friend will get 15 stickers and her brother will get 3.
Marta wants to be sure that her math is correct. She can check her quotient by using multiplication.
Multiply the quotient by the divisor:
Add the remainder, if there is one:
The sum of 78 is the same as the dividend, which was also 78. The quotient is correct.
